- Indian pellet prices have declined by upto 28% since Apr’15
- Steady fall in pellet sponge prices have resulted in reduced demand for pellets
- It seems that prices might fall further if sponge iron prices continue to remain weak
Pellet prices in eastern India have not witnessed any major change and continue to remain at last week levels. Despite pellet sponge prices have moved up today in Durgapur by INR 300-400/MT, it has not impacted the pellet prices and they continue to remain in the range of INR 4,200-4,500/MT (basic). While, in Jharsuguda prices have fallen by INR 100/MT W-o-W and are at INR 4,200/MT (basic).
Raipur pellet prices have reduced marginally and are in the range of INR 4,700-4,800/MT (basic). Market sources shared that price fall of P-DRI in Raipur of around INR 250/MT W-o-W has led to decrease in pellet prices.
Pellet prices in southern and western India continue to remain stable. Kandla pellet offers are likely to come down to INR 5,200/MT (delivered) by end of this week which are currently at INR 5,350/MT (delivered).

Since Apr’15, pellet prices have shown declination and major reduction has been seen in eastern and southern regions.
